wrm
Egyptian
Etymology
Cognate Proto-Semitic *rayam-, Proto-Semitic *rawam-. Cognate Arabic وَرِمَ (warima).
Pronunciation
For the noun ‘flood’:
- (reconstructed) IPA(key): /wVˈɾam/ → /wVˈɾam/ → /wəˈɾam/
For the noun ‘towering figure’:
- (reconstructed) IPA(key): /wVˈɾaːm/ → /wVˈɾaːm/ → /wəˈɾoːm/
- (modern Egyptological) IPA(key): /wɛrɛm/
- Conventional anglicization: werem
Verb
3-lit.
- (intransitive) to grow, to rise, to be high
- (Can we verify(+) this sense?) (transitive) to grasp
- to wind, to wriggle (of toes)?

Noun
m
- flood, high point of inundation

Descendants
- Coptic: ⲟⲩⲣⲁⲙ (ouram)
Noun
m
- towering figure

Descendants
- Sahidic Coptic: ⲟⲩⲣⲱⲙ (ourōm)
- Bohairic Coptic: ⲙⲣⲱⲙ (mrōm), ⲉⲙⲣⲱⲙ (emrōm)
